1. Cutting planting1. Cut branches: Cut branches from plants in good growth condition, free of diseases and insect pests, growing strong and vigorous, with a length of about 5-15 cm. The leaves at the lower end should be removed to avoid being buried in the soil and causing rot. 2. Prepare the substrate: The selection of the substrate is also a critical step. It is best to make it breathable, drainable, and permeable to ensure that the branches can breathe inside. 3. Carry out cuttings: Insert the selected branches into the substrate, maintain the moisture content in the loam, place it in a place with scattered light and ventilation, and wait for it to take root and sprout. 4. Transplant into a pot: After the plant becomes stable, you can transplant it into a pot. 2. Planting of seedlings1. Prepare seedlings: You can plant the seedlings directly, buy them directly on the market, or cultivate them from seeds, but the quality cannot be guaranteed. 2. Prepare the potting soil: The flowerpot should not be too big or too small. It should match the size of the plant. It should not be too small. It is best to ensure that it is more than 30 cm. As for the soil requirements, in order to increase permeability, you can mix garden soil with coarse sand. 3. Planting seedlings: After preparing the potting soil, plant the plants in it, paying attention to conditions such as light and water. |
